使用HTML多選下拉框提升網站用戶體驗

在當前互聯網時代,為了吸引用戶,並促進用戶留存和互動,網站的用戶體驗變得越來越重要。HTML多選下拉框是一種有效的工具,可以提高用戶界面的交互性,增強用戶體驗。在本文中,我們將從幾個方面介紹使用HTML多選下拉框提升網站用戶體驗。

一、更多的選項

HTML多選下拉框與單選下拉框不同,它可以讓用戶在其中選擇多個選項。這使得我們可以在下拉菜單中提供更多的選項,而不用放大頁面來獲取更多的空間。這對於擁有多個類別或多個選項的網站來說,是一個非常大的優勢。例如,一個在線商店可以在下拉菜單中提供產品的各個類別,以便用戶可以輕鬆瀏覽和選擇自己需要的產品。


<select name="products" multiple>
  <option value="phone">手機</option>
  <option value="laptop">筆記本電腦</option>
  <option value="camera">相機</option>
  <option value="accessories">配件</option>
</select>

二、更人性化的操作

使用HTML多選下拉框,用戶可以一次性選擇多個選項,而不需要單獨地去選擇每個選項。這種方式既可以節省時間,又可以提高用戶的操作效率。此外,用戶可以旋轉下拉菜單,從而更快地找到自己需要的選項。這可以使用戶的體驗更加方便和愉悅。


<select name="brands" multiple>
  <option value="apple">蘋果</option>
  <option value="samsung">三星</option>
  <option value="huawei">華為</option>
  <option value="xiaomi">小米</option>
</select>

三、更多的自定義選項

使用HTML多選下拉框,您可以自定義下拉菜單的選項,以便更好地滿足用戶需求。此外,您可以向下拉菜單添加搜索過濾,以便用戶更容易地查找他們需要的內容。您也可以將下拉菜單與其他網站元素(如文本框)結合使用,以便更好地控制用戶的選擇。


<select name="fruits" multiple>
  <option value="apple">蘋果</option>
  <option value="banana">香蕉</option>
  <option value="orange">橙子</option>
  <option value="kiwi">獼猴桃</option>
</select>

四、更好的可訪問性

HTML多選下拉框和其他表單元素一樣是高度可訪問的,可以通過鍵盤和屏幕閱讀器進行訪問。這使得它可以用於任何人,包括那些在使用輔助技術的人群。此外,使用HTML多選下拉框,還可以避免在用戶調整窗口大小時出現的布局問題,以提供更穩定的用戶體驗。


<select name="animals" multiple>
  <option value="dog">狗</option>
  <option value="cat">貓</option>
  <option value="horse">馬</option>
  <option value="cow">牛</option>
</select>

五、更好的用戶反饋

HTML多選下拉框可以提供及時的用戶反饋。當用戶選擇一個或多個選項時,您可以立即更新他們的選擇,並在下拉菜單中突出顯示它們的選擇。這可以增強用戶互動性,讓用戶感覺到他們對於網站有更多的控制權。


<select name="colors" multiple>
  <option value="red">紅色</option>
  <option value="green">綠色</option>
  <option value="blue">藍色</option>
  <option value="yellow">黃色</option>
</select>

結論

HTML多選下拉框是提高網站用戶體驗的有效方式。它可以提供更多的選項、更人性化的操作、更多的自定義選項、更好的可訪問性和更好的用戶反饋。通過結合不同的特點,我們可以創建出更豐富、更有吸引力的用戶界面,並提高用戶對網站的黏度。

原創文章,作者:CRQG,如若轉載,請註明出處:https://www.506064.com/zh-tw/n/136042.html

(0)
打賞 微信掃一掃 微信掃一掃 支付寶掃一掃 支付寶掃一掃
CRQG的頭像CRQG
上一篇 2024-10-04 00:15
下一篇 2024-10-04 00:15

相關推薦

  • Python爬蟲可以爬哪些網站

    Python是被廣泛運用於數據處理和分析領域的編程語言之一。它具有易用性、靈活性和成本效益高等特點,因此越來越多的人開始使用它進行網站爬取。本文將從多個方面詳細闡述,Python爬…

    編程 2025-04-29
  • 網站為什麼會被黑客攻擊?

    黑客攻擊是指利用計算機技術手段,入侵或者破壞計算機信息系統的一種行為。網站被黑客攻擊是常見的安全隱患之一,那麼,為什麼網站會被黑客攻擊呢?本文將從不同角度分析這個問題,並且提出相應…

    編程 2025-04-29
  • 如何用Python訪問網站

    本文將從以下幾個方面介紹如何使用Python訪問網站:網路請求、POST請求、用戶代理、Cookie、代理IP、API請求。 一、網路請求 Python有三種主流的網路請求庫:ur…

    編程 2025-04-29
  • Python中接收用戶的輸入

    Python中接收用戶的輸入是一個常見的任務,可以通過多種方式來實現。本文將從以下幾個方面對Python中接收用戶的輸入做詳細闡述。 一、使用input函數接收用戶輸入 Pytho…

    編程 2025-04-29
  • 如何將Python開發的網站變成APP

    要將Python開發的網站變成APP,可以通過Python的Web框架或者APP框架,將網站封裝為APP的形式。常見的方法有: 一、使用Python的Web框架Django Dja…

    編程 2025-04-28
  • Python彈框讓用戶輸入

    本文將從多個方面對Python彈框讓用戶輸入進行闡述,並給出相應的代碼示例。 一、Tkinter彈窗 Tkinter是Python自帶的圖形用戶界面(GUI)庫,通過它可以創建各種…

    編程 2025-04-28
  • 如何在伺服器上運行網站

    想要在伺服器上運行網站,需要按照以下步驟進行配置和部署。 一、選擇伺服器和域名 想要在伺服器上運行網站,首先需要選擇一台雲伺服器或者自己搭建的伺服器。雲伺服器會提供更好的穩定性和可…

    編程 2025-04-28
  • Zookeeper ACL 用戶 anyone 全面解析

    本文將從以下幾個方面對Zookeeper ACL中的用戶anyone進行全面的解析,並為讀者提供相關的示例代碼。 一、anyone 的作用是什麼? 在Zookeeper中,anyo…

    編程 2025-04-28
  • Python網站源碼解析

    本文將從多個方面對Python網站源碼進行詳細解析,包括搭建網站、數據處理、安全性等內容。 一、搭建網站 Python是一種高級編程語言,適用於多種領域。它也可以用於搭建網站。最常…

    編程 2025-04-28
  • Python中獲取用戶輸入命令的方法解析

    本文將從多個角度,分別介紹Python中獲取用戶輸入命令的方法,希望能夠對初學者有所幫助。 一、使用input()函數獲取用戶輸入命令 input()是Python中用於獲取用戶輸…

    編程 2025-04-27

發表回復

登錄後才能評論